Sharp Aquos R2 Compact vs Vivo IQOO U1x: Antutu benchmark comparison.
Sharp Aquos R2 Compact in the AnTuTu benchmark test got 276448 score points which is 75.88% faster than the Vivo IQOO U1x, which got 157177. You can compare its ranking and performance with other models results based on the Antutu test below.
Sharp Aquos R2 Compact vs Vivo IQOO U1x: Geekbench benchmark comparison.
Sharp Aquos R2 Compact in the Geekbench benchmark tests got a 501 points score in "Single-core" of against the Vivo IQOO U1x which got 312, it is 60.58% faster. In "Multi-core" score 1986 vs 1345 (47.66% faster). You can compare its ranking and performance with other models results based on the Geekbench test below.
What is the difference between Sharp Aquos R2 Compact and Vivo IQOO U1x? (compare specs) (which is better)
The main differences, why it is better to choose the Sharp Aquos R2 Compact (advantages)
- Good performance: Is 75.88% faster in the Antutu test (119271 score difference).
- Best weight: 53 grams less (139 vs 192).
- Has a higher resolution newer rear camera: 22.6Mp compared to 13Mp
- NFC supports.
- Has a higher screen resolution: 2280x1080 vs 1600x720.
- Have water resistant supports.
- Have wireless charging supports.
Why it is better not to take Sharp Aquos R2 Compact (disadvantages)
The main differences, why it is better to choose the Vivo IQOO U1x (advantages)
- More battery capacity: 5000mAh vs 2500mAh (a difference of 2500mAh).
Why it is better not to take Vivo IQOO U1x (disadvantages)
- Does not support NFC.
- Does not have water resistant supports.
- Does not have wireless charging support.
The advantages of both models
- Have fast charging supports.
- Have headphone Jack. 3.5mm supports.
